How Rain is Measured and What Heavy Rain Means: Answering 8 Questions
Bangladesh Meteorological Department observation centers utilize rain gauges to regularly measure precipitation. These instruments are crucial for understanding rainfall patterns and intensity across the country. The department's data helps in forecasting weather events and issuing necessary warnings to the public. Understanding the nuances of rain measurement is vital for agriculture, disaster management, and water resource planning.
